Я использую Nebular NbPasswordAuthStrategy для аутентификации углового приложения.
Это код для получения токена из заголовка ответа
token : {
class: NbAuthJWTToken,
key: 'token',
getter (res: HttpResponse<Object>) {
let token : string = res.headers.get('Authorization');
return token;
},
},
Это нормально работает с ng serve
.
Но когда я запускаю приложение с ng build --prod
получая эту ошибку
NbEmailPassAuthProvider: Token is not provided under 'token' key with getter 'function(t,e,n){return Object(a.b)(e.body,n.token.key)}', check your auth configuration.